
Fishing on the Drina offers the opportunity to completely slow down and enjoy one of the most beautiful rivers in the region, known for its clear water, deep eddies and calm banks surrounded by forest and rocks.
Staying along the Drina brings silence, interrupted only by the flow of the river and the sounds of nature. While you are fishing, green slopes, high cliffs and the wide course of the river alternate in front of you, creating a feeling of seclusion and peace. Here fishing is not in the foreground for the catch, but for being in nature and the relaxed rhythm that the Drina naturally imposes.
Requires standard fishing equipment (rod, cover, bait) and a valid fishing license. We recommend shoes with a good grip and layered clothing - the terrain by the river can be rough.
Permits are issued through local fishing associations and authorities.
Fishing permit price: approximately RSD 7,000 per year.
